About the Company
Warner Bros. Discovery, Inc. is a leading multinational mass media and entertainment conglomerate headquartered in New York City. The company operates through two primary divisions: Streaming & Studios and Global Linear Networks. The Streaming & Studios division encompasses Warner Bros. Motion Picture Group with Warner Bros. Pictures and New Line Cinema, Warner Bros. Television Group including Warner Bros. Television and Cartoon Network Studios, DC Studios for DC Comics-based content, and Warner Bros. Discovery Streaming which manages platforms like Max, HBO, and Cinemax alongside Warner Bros. Games. It also handles global content distribution, home entertainment, and theme park experiences. The Global Linear Networks division features advertising-supported cable channels such as Discovery Channel, HGTV, Food Network, TLC, Animal Planet, CNN, TBS, TNT, truTV, and Cartoon Network, plus TNT Sports for domestic and international sports broadcasting including Eurosport. Warner Bros. Discovery International oversees regional operations across Asia-Pacific, EMEA, Poland, and the Americas. This diverse portfolio delivers premium content across film, television, streaming, and linear networks to audiences worldwide.
